WebYour Kobo eReader has a font called 'OpenDyslexic' that may help dyslexic readers. Notes: The OpenDyslexic font may not work in some eBooks or languages. The OpenDyslexic font does not work with PDFs. To use the OpenDyslexic font: While reading, tap the middle of the screen. The Reading menu will appear. Tap the font icon …

WebSerif letter decoration and tightly-packed fonts can create visual confusion and make letters look merged together to someone who has dyslexia. In general, stay away from fancy fonts; they can be hard for anyone to read. Don’t use italics or underline, and go with a font size that’s at least 18 points or larger.

Web29 okt. 2013 · Unzip the folder to see the list of fonts. 4. Simply double click a font to view it. Click the install button in the viewer to add the font to your computer. That’s it! The font should now appear in common desktop applications such as Microsoft Word. Find out more about how dyslexia software can help people struggling with dyslexia.

WebAfter installing the font, also install the Chrome browser extension to view web pages with it.
